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.

B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e has a to a small extent advantage in terms of price – it starts at 31800 £, while the Volvo XC40 costs 36800 £. That’s a price difference of around 4962 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e manages with 4.20 L and is therefore clearly more efficient than the Volvo XC40 with 6.50 L. The difference is about 2.30 L per 100 km.

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e has a evident edge – offering 300 HP compared to 197 HP. That’s roughly 103 HP more horsepower.

In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e is decisively quicker – completing the sprint in 4.90 s, while the Volvo XC40 takes 7.60 s. That’s about 2.70 s faster.

In terms of top speed, the B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e performs distinct better – reaching 250 km/h, while the Volvo XC40 tops out at 180 km/h. The difference is around 70 km/h.

There’s also a difference in torque: B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e pulls noticeable stronger with 400 Nm compared to 300 Nm. That’s about 100 Nm difference.

Space and Everyday Use:

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In curb weight, B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e is to a small extent lighter – 1495 kg compared to 1688 kg. The difference is around 193 kg.

In terms of boot space, the Volvo XC40 offers barely noticeable more room – 452 L compared to 430 L. That’s a difference of about 22 L.

When it comes to payload, Volvo XC40 barely noticeable takes the win – 532 kg compared to 485 kg. That’s a difference of about 47 kg.

The Volvo XC40 wraps Scandinavian minimalism into a compact, city-ready SUV with a premium cabin that feels both practical and grown-up. It will suit buyers who prize safety, clever storage and a composed ride, proving that small dimensions don't mean small personality.

The B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e pairs sharp handling with surprising practicality, wearing BMW's sporty looks in a compact, city-friendly shell. It's ideal for buyers who want a premium driving experience without the fuss of something larger — all the attitude, none of the excess.
